SimilarWeb API-nyckel: Komplett guide till installation, hantering och bästa praxis
Lär dig hur du skaffar, hanterar och säkrar din SimilarWeb API-nyckel. Komplett guide med steg-för-steg-instruktioner, felsökningstips och integrationsexempel.

Vad är en SimilarWeb API-nyckel?
En SimilarWeb API-nyckel är en unik autentiseringstoken som ger programmatisk åtkomst till SimilarWebs digitala underrättelsedata. Denna alfanumeriska sträng fungerar både som identifierare och säkerhetsuppgift, vilket gör det möjligt för utvecklare och analytiker att hämta konkurrensinsikter, trafikmätningar och branschriktmärken direkt till sina applikationer, dashboards eller analytiska arbetsflöden.
Till skillnad från standardwebbgränssnittet låser API-nyckeln upp automationsmöjligheter som skalar datainsamling och analys över tusentals domäner samtidigt. Oavsett om du bygger en plattform för konkurrensunderrättelse eller berikar din befintliga analysstack med marknadsdata är förståelsen av hur man korrekt skaffar och hanterar sin API-nyckel det avgörande första steget.
Hur man skaffar en SimilarWeb API-nyckel
Att anskaffa din SimilarWeb API-nyckel kräver ett aktivt SimilarWeb-konto med API-åtkomstbehörighet. Här är den exakta processen:
Steg 1: Verifiera din kontotyp
API-åtkomst är inte tillgänglig på kostnadsfria SimilarWeb-konton. Du måste prenumerera på ett av följande abonnemang:
- Enterprise: Full API-åtkomst med anpassade anropsgränser
- Team: Begränsad API-åtkomst med standardiserade kvoter
- Anpassade B2B-planer: Förhandlade API-villkor baserade på användningsfall
Kontakta SimilarWebs säljteam eller kontrollera dina nuvarande prenumerationsuppgifter i kontoinställningarna för att bekräfta API-behörighet.
Steg 2: Navigera till API-inställningar
När du är inloggad på ditt SimilarWeb Pro-konto:
- Klicka på din profilikon i det övre högra hörnet
- Välj "Account Settings" från rullgardinsmenyn
- Navigera till fliken "API Management" eller "Integrations" (exakt namngivning varierar beroende på kontotyp)
- Leta upp avsnittet "API Keys"
Om du inte ser något API-avsnitt inkluderar din nuvarande plan troligen inte API-åtkomst. Kontakta din kontoansvarig för information om uppgradering.
Steg 3: Generera din första API-nyckel
I avsnittet API Keys:
- Klicka på "Create New API Key" eller "Generate Key"
- Ange ett beskrivande namn (t.ex. "Production Dashboard" eller "Dev Environment")
- Ange behörigheter och åtkomstnivåer om du uppmanas
- Klicka på "Generate" för att skapa nyckeln
- Kopiera nyckeln omedelbart — den visas bara en gång i sin helhet
Förvara denna nyckel säkert i en lösenordshanterare eller ett system för hemlighetshantering. Om du förlorar nyckeln måste du generera om den, vilket ogiltigförklarar originalet.
API-nyckelns autentiseringsprocess
SimilarWeb API-autentisering använder ett enkelt tokenbaserat system. Varje API-begäran måste inkludera din nyckel i begäranshuvudet eller som en frågeparameter:
Header-metod (rekommenderas):
Authorization: Bearer YOUR_API_KEY
Frågeparametermetod:
https://api.similarweb.com/v1/website/example.com/total-traffic?api_key=YOUR_API_KEY
Header-metoden föredras eftersom den håller inloggningsuppgifterna utanför serverloggar och webbläsarhistorik. De flesta HTTP-klienter och bibliotek stöder anpassade headers inbyggt, vilket gör implementeringen enkel i alla programmeringsspråk.
Autentiseringens svarskoder
| Statuskod | Betydelse | Vanlig orsak |
|---|---|---|
| 200 | Lyckades | Giltig nyckel och begäran |
| 401 | Obehörig | Nyckel saknas, är ogiltig eller har gått ut |
| 403 | Förbjuden | Nyckeln saknar behörighet för endpoint |
| 429 | Hastighetsbegränsad | Kvoten överskriden |
Hantering av flera API-nycklar
För produktionsmiljöer bör du skapa separata nycklar för olika applikationer eller teammedlemmar. Denna uppdelning ger:
- Detaljerad åtkomstkontroll: Återkalla specifika nycklar utan att störa andra tjänster
- Användningsspårning: Övervaka vilka applikationer som förbrukar din kvot
- Säkerhetsinneslutning: Begränsa skadeomfattningen om en nyckel komprometteras
Namnge nycklar beskrivande ("Marketing Dashboard - Production," "Data Science Team - Dev") och upprätthåll en säker förteckning med skapandedatum och avsedda användningsfall.
Bästa praxis för API-nyckelsäkerhet
Att skydda din SimilarWeb API-nyckel är av yttersta vikt eftersom obehörig åtkomst kan tömma kvoter, exponera konkurrensunderrättelsedata eller orsaka oväntade kostnader:
Grundläggande säkerhetsåtgärder
- Lägg aldrig nycklar i versionshantering: Använd miljövariabler eller tjänster för hemlighetshantering (AWS Secrets Manager, Azure Key Vault, HashiCorp Vault)
- Rotera nycklar kvartalsvis: Schemalägg regelbunden omgenerering för att begränsa exponeringstid
- Implementera IP-vitlistning: Om SimilarWeb stöder det, begränsa nyckelanvändning till kända server-IP-adresser
- Övervaka användningsmönster: Konfigurera varningar för ovanliga toppar som kan tyda på obehörig användning
- Använd HTTPS uteslutande: Överför aldrig nycklar via okrypterade anslutningar
Akutinsats: Omgenerering av en komprometterad nyckel
Om du misstänker att din API-nyckel har exponerats:
- Logga in på SimilarWeb omedelbart
- Navigera till API Management
- Leta upp den komprometterade nyckeln och klicka på "Regenerate" eller "Revoke"
- Generera en ny nyckel med ett annat namn
- Uppdatera alla applikationer att använda den nya nyckeln
- Övervaka kontoaktiviteten i 48 timmar för att bekräfta att ingen obehörig användning förekommit
Den gamla nyckeln blir ogiltig inom några minuter efter omgenerering, vilket avslutar alla skadliga sessioner.
Förståelse av API-nyckelns användningsgränser och kvoter
Varje SimilarWeb API-nyckel verkar under användningsbegränsningar som varierar beroende på prenumerationsnivå:
Vanliga kvotstyper
- Anrop per dag/månad: Totalt antal tillåtna API-begäranden under faktureringsperioden
- Datapunkter per anrop: Maximalt antal poster som returneras i en enda begäran
- Simultana begäranden: Tillåtna parallella anslutningar
- Hastighetsgränser: Begäranden per sekund/minut för att förhindra systemöverbelastning
Kontrollera din aktuella användning i API Management-dashboarden. De flesta planer visar återstående kvot, återställningsdatum och historiska förbrukningsgrafer.
Kostnadsuppdelning för API-åtkomstnivåer
| Plannivå | Uppskattade månatliga anrop | Typiskt användningsfall | Startprisintervall |
|---|---|---|---|
| Team (Basic API) | 5 000 - 15 000 | Dashboards för mindre team | 200 - 500 USD/månad |
| Professional API | 50 000 - 150 000 | Medelstora analysverksamheter | 1 000 - 3 000 USD/månad |
| Enterprise API | Anpassat/obegränsat | Storskaliga dataplattformar | Anpassad prissättning |
Obs: Prissättningen är ungefärlig och kan förhandlas utifrån datakrav. Kontakta SimilarWeb för exakta offerter.
Felsökning av vanliga API-nyckelproblem
Även erfarna utvecklare stöter på problem med API-nycklar. Här är lösningar på de vanligaste problemen:
Fel: "Invalid API Key"
Orsaker:
- Skrivfel i nyckelsträngen (extra mellanslag, saknade tecken)
- Nyckeln har omgenererats och det gamla värdet används
- Nyckeln gäller en annan miljö (sandbox kontra produktion)
Lösning: Kopiera nyckeln direkt från dashboarden, verifiera den i en enkel testbegäran och bekräfta att du använder den senaste versionen.
Fel: "Quota Exceeded"
Orsaker:
- Månads- eller daggränsen för anrop har uppnåtts
- Hastighetsbegränsning utlöst av för många snabba begäranden
Lösning: Vänta tills kvoten återställs (kontrollera nedräkning i dashboarden), implementera exponentiell backoff i din kod, eller uppgradera din plan för högre gränser.
Fel: "Access Denied to Endpoint"
Orsaker:
- Din plannivå inkluderar inte detta specifika API-endpoint
- Nyckelbehörigheter har inte konfigurerats för denna datatyp
Lösning: Granska din prenumerations inkluderade endpoints i API-dokumentationen, eller kontakta supporten för att lägga till specifik endpoint-åtkomst.
Inget fel, men tom data returneras
Orsaker:
- Den begärda domänen har otillräckliga trafikdata
- Datumintervallparametrar är felaktigt formaterade
- Geografiska filter eller branschfilter är alltför restriktiva
Lösning: Testa med en domän med hög trafik (t.ex. amazon.com), verifiera att datumformatet matchar API-kraven och bredda filterparametrarna.
Integrationsexempel med populära verktyg
Din SimilarWeb API-nyckel blir kraftfull när den integreras i befintliga arbetsflöden. Här följer praktiska implementeringsmönster:
Google Sheets-integration via Apps Script
Hämta konkurrenttrafikdata direkt till kalkylblad för regelbunden rapportering:
function getSimilarWebData() {
const apiKey = "YOUR_API_KEY";
const domain = "competitor.com";
const url = `https://api.similarweb.com/v1/website/${domain}/total-traffic?api_key=${apiKey}`;
const response = UrlFetchApp.fetch(url);
const data = JSON.parse(response.getContentText());
// Write data to sheet
}Python-datapipeline
Automatisera daglig konkurrentövervakning med schemalagda skript:
import requests
import os
API_KEY = os.environ['SIMILARWEB_KEY']
headers = {'Authorization': f'Bearer {API_KEY}'}
response = requests.get(
'https://api.similarweb.com/v1/website/example.com/total-traffic',
headers=headers
)
data = response.json()Tableau Dashboard-anslutning
Använd Tableaus Web Data Connector för att visualisera SimilarWeb-mätningar tillsammans med intern analys. Skapa en anpassad connector som autentiserar med din nyckel och mappar API-endpoints till Tableaus datakällor.
För team som arbetar med omfattande analytiska arbetsflöden hjälper förståelsen av bredare dataintegreringsstrategier — som de som diskuteras i vår guide till bästa praxis för dataanalys — att kontextualisera API-användning inom företagets dataarkitektur.
Jämförelse av funktioner för kostnadsfria och betalda API-nycklar
Förståelsen av funktionsskillnaden mellan nivåerna underlättar uppgraderingsbeslut:
| Funktion | Team API | Professional API | Enterprise API |
|---|---|---|---|
| Grundläggande trafikmätningar | ✓ | ✓ | ✓ |
| Målgruppsdemografi | Begränsad | ✓ | ✓ |
| Nyckelordsdata | ✗ | ✓ | ✓ |
| Mobilappsanalys | ✗ | Begränsad | ✓ |
| Historiskt datadjup | 3 månader | 12 månader | 36+ månader |
| Anpassade endpoints | ✗ | ✗ | ✓ |
| Dedikerad support | ✗ | E-post | Telefon + CSM |
Alternativa sätt att komma åt SimilarWeb-data utan API
Om API-åtkomst inte är genomförbar på grund av budget- eller tekniska begränsningar bör du överväga dessa alternativ:
Webbläsartillägg
Det kostnadsfria SimilarWeb-webbläsartillägget ger omedelbara mätningar när du besöker valfri webbplats. Även om det är begränsat till manuella slagningar är det användbart för ad hoc-konkurrensundersökningar.
Manuella CSV-exporter
Pro-konton tillåter bulkdomänanalys med CSV-export. Denna halvmanuella metod fungerar för vecko- eller månadsrapportering när realtidsdata inte är avgörande.
Tredjepartsintegrationsplattformar
Tjänster som Zapier, Dataddo eller Funnel.io erbjuder färdiga SimilarWeb-kopplingar som abstraherar API-komplexiteten. Du behöver fortfarande API-uppgifter, men implementeringen förenklas via visuella arbetsflöden.
SimilarWeb Shopper (Chrome-tillägg)
För e-handelsfokuserad analys visar detta tillägg mätningar utan API-konfiguration, även om datagranulariteten är lägre jämfört med direkt API-åtkomst.
Team som utforskar heltäckande konkurrensunderrättelse kombinerar ofta flera datakällor. Vår analys av SEO-rapporteringsplattformar illustrerar hur enhetliga dashboards kan aggregera olika mätvärden till handlingsbara insikter.
API-nyckelns behörigheter och åtkomstnivåer
Enterprise-konton kan konfigurera detaljerade behörigheter för varje API-nyckel:
- Skrivskyddad kontra läs-/skrivbehörighet: De flesta nycklar är skrivskyddade; skrivbehörigheter (för anpassade listor eller inställningar) kräver explicit aktivering
- Endpoint-begränsningar: Begränsa nycklar till specifika API-endpoints (t.ex. enbart trafikdata, ingen nyckelordsdata)
- Domänomfång: Begränsa analys till förhandsgodkända domänlistor för kundarbete
- Geografisk dataåtkomst: Styr vilka regionala dataset som är tillgängliga
Konfigurera dessa vid nyckelgenerering eller ändra dem i API Management-dashboarden. Principen om minsta behörighet gäller: bevilja endast den åtkomst som varje applikation faktiskt kräver.
Checklista för API-nyckelns livscykelhantering
Upprätthåll säkerhet och operativ excellens med denna kvartalsvisa granskningsprocess:
- Granska alla aktiva API-nycklar och deras avsedda syften
- Verifiera att varje nyckelägare fortfarande tillhör organisationen
- Kontrollera användningsmönster mot förväntade baslinjer
- Rotera nycklar för kritiska produktionssystem
- Uppdatera dokumentation med aktuell nyckelförteckning
- Granska kvotanvändning och lämpligheten hos plannivån
- Testa katastrofåterställningsprocedurer (processen för nyckelomgenerering)
- Bekräfta att alla nycklar använder säkra lagringsmekanismer
Maximera avkastningen på din SimilarWeb API-investering
API-åtkomst representerar en betydande investering. Maximera värdet genom att:
- Automatisera repetitiv forskning: Ersätt timmars manuella slagningar med schemalagd datahämtning
- Bygga anpassade dashboards: Visa endast de mätvärden som dina intressenter faktiskt använder
- Berika intern data: Kombinera webbanalys med marknadskontext från SimilarWeb
- Möjliggöra självbetjäningsanalys: Skapa verktyg som låter icke-tekniska användare fråga konkurrensdata
- Varning vid marknadsförändringar: Övervaka konkurrenttrafikförändringar och utlös notifieringar
De mest framgångsrika implementeringarna behandlar API:et som infrastruktur, inte som ett engångsprojekt. Investera i robust felhantering, loggning och övervakning för att säkerställa datapålitlighet över tid.
För organisationer som bygger heltäckande digital underrättelsekompetens skapar förståelsen av hur olika analysverktyg integreras — från AI-driven sökspårning till traditionella SEO-mätvärden — en mer komplett konkurrensbild.
Nästa steg efter att du erhållit din API-nyckel
Med din SimilarWeb API-nyckel säkrad och implementerad bör du prioritera följande åtgärder:
- Börja i liten skala: Testa med ett enda endpoint och en domän innan du skalar upp
- Dokumentera din integration: Skapa interna wikisidor som förklarar autentisering och vanliga frågor
- Konfigurera övervakning: Spåra API-svarstider, felfrekvenser och kvotförbrukning
- Utbilda ditt team: Säkerställ att analytiker förstår datafärskheten, begränsningar och korrekt tolkning
- Planera för tillväxt: Förutse när användningen överstiger nuvarande kvoter och budgetera för uppgraderingar
SimilarWeb API låser upp kraftfulla konkurrensunderrättelsekapaciteter när det är korrekt konfigurerat och hanterat. Genom att följa bästa säkerhetspraxis, förstå kvotbegränsningar och bygga robusta integrationer omvandlar du råa digitala data till strategiska fördelar som informerar produktutveckling, marknadsföringsstrategi och affärstillväxtinitiativ.
Ready to leverage AI for your business?
Book a free strategy call — no strings attached.


